# Flaglight Rollouts — Approvals

Quick version for on-call: any rollout touching more than 5% of traffic needs an approval in Flaglight before the ramp continues. Kill switches don't need approval — just flip them and note it in the incident channel. Scheduled ramps pause automatically if error budget burns hot. If you're stuck at 2 a.m. with a pending approval, there's one person authorized to override, and that's the approver below.

account owner for tagep-bafof: Norael Gilax Juleth

Subject: Handover — Fabrikit on-call

Hey! Quick handover notes. Fabrikit (our test-data factory lib) had a flaky seed generator this week — if builds fail on the Norwick suite, just bump the seed cache and rerun. Docs live on the Lantermill wiki under "Fabrikit basics," which new folks should skim first. Nothing else burning. If anything weird pops up overnight, ping the library owner directly.

billing contact of bafog-bawip = fraael@lumicworks.corp

Handover to security review: the Mistral Hollow bounce processor parses DSN reports, classifies hard versus soft bounces, and suppresses addresses after three hard failures. Parsing runs in a sandboxed worker with no outbound network access. Audit logs are immutable for ninety days. The suppression-list vault unlocks with the passphrase noted below.

strongbox words: olimir-ulaox-jorius

Subject: Tax-rate cache fix shipping tonight

Team,

The Lorrimer tax-rate lookup cache no longer serves stale entries after a jurisdiction update. TTL is now 15 minutes, invalidation is event-driven, and cache keys include the region revision. No rates are persisted client-side. Security review scope: cache poisoning surface only; upstream feed validation unchanged. Rollout is canary-first, Verdane region. The build identifier for verification follows.

session token of kahog-bahif = htk9_f63daec35

Heads up: if the Lintrock baseline file in the Quarrow repo drifts from main, CI fails with a "stale baseline" error even when the code is fine. Quick fix is to regenerate the baseline on a clean checkout and re-push. If a customer build is blocked, confirm the failing run matches the token below before escalating.

build token for yadug-yagag: htk21_c863c33eb8b82c0c9c152